
Nuxt 3 将 Redis 中的用户信息发送给客户端
在 Nuxt 3 应用中,您需要将从 Redis 获取的用户数据发送给客户端页面以实现服务器端渲染 (SSR)。以下是实现此功能的步骤:
通过服务端插件获取 cookie 和 header
Nuxt 提供了 useRequestHeader 和 useCookie 插件,您可以使用它们来获取请求中的 cookie 和 header。这些数据中包含用户身份验证信息。
将数据添加到请求中
获取用户数据后,将其添加到向数据库发送的请求中。这将允许 Nuxt 将此数据传递给客户端。
使用 useAsyncData 或 useFetch 获取数据
对于 SSR,您可以使用 useAsyncData 或 useFetch composable 来获取数据。这些 composable 会自动将数据传递到前端。
在客户端使用数据
在客户端页面中,您可以在组件中直接访问 data() 对象,其中包含服务端获取的数据。
注意:
以上就是如何在 Nuxt 3 应用中将 Redis 用户信息发送给客户端?的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号